Question Still asking questions about F-150 lift!

I have a 01' F-150 Supercrew and I want to lift it, is it possible to lift it 6" and not crank the torcion bar? I would like to level the front end up with the back is the a way to do that with putting a suspension lift in? I would like to stay away from a body lift if at all possible. I am wanting to clear a 35x14.5 with a 4 5/8" backspacing on a 10" wheel. Someone please help me with my delima.

Still asking questions about F-150 lift!

You could put on a 6" Fabtech that I think will give you what you are looking for: lift, level, clear 35"s. Here are some pics that might help give you an idea of how they look installed:

Ford 1/2 Ton Pics

You can also clear 35" tires with a 5" RCD I believe.
Or, if you wanted to run a taller tire Donahoe Racing will have a 7" EDGE lift available later this year.

The only thing I am not sure of with these is the 14.5" wide tire.........I've only seen 35X12.5 tires on the 150s.
